Hello there. My name is Naomi Muthiga and I live in Nakuru Town, Kenya. I hold a diploma in Information Technology and currently work at a graphic design business. My earnings are small but I have a dream of starting my own business soon.
I have really struggled in life to get to where I am. I come from a single parent family with four siblings. My mother really struggled to raise us. I'm the oldest and I am helping her to complete the education of my younger siblings.
I am good with computers and graphic design. I have always had a passion for the digital world. In future I plan to advance my education even further. My goal is to raise enough funds to start a design firm and computer selling business. It is a very lucrative business in this big town, I would like to help others just as I was helped my my mom.

I plan to start a design firm and call it Smart Tech. I will require the following items to get going;
1. 2 desktop computers @ KShs 10,000.
2. A 3 in One Printer at KShs 5,500.
3. Printing paper bundle at KShs 2,500.
4. Accessories @ KShs 3,000.
The total cost for a basic start comes up to KShs 20,000. My savings are KShs 5,350. I would really appreciate a boost in order to reach my goal.
